Intrinsic and extrinsic drivers of home range size in owned domestic cats Felis catus: Insights from a French suburban study
Abstract Domestic cats' varying home range sizes are connected to their impact on wildlife. Most of the previous studies suffered from lacking causality or small sample sizes. To overcome these limitations, we conducted a comprehensive study involving 55 owned domestic cats in a French suburban...
